Description
SummaryThe Career Counselor works on a team with four other career professionals and support staff at the Career Development Office, a service division of the Law School. This position supports our service philosophy of consistent, respectful, and zealous attention to our clients, who include prospective students, current students, graduates, employers, and the legal community generally. This position provides career development counseling and assistance to J.D. students with their job search for summer and permanent positions.
In addition to the responsibility of serving as the primary counselor to a segment of the general J.D. student population as assigned by the Assistant Dean of Career Services, this position focuses on counseling and outreach to students in the area of private sector careers. This position serves as liaison to several student organizations and faculty members; develops specialized student programming; engages in employer outreach and development activities; and is responsible for various administrative tasks and other related activities.
Required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ities
• Excellent organizational, interpersonal, and communication skills.
• Superior writing and editing skills.
• Prior experience in student services, teaching, counseling, and/or law.
• Research skills in the area of career development and job search.
• Knowledge of the legal job market and related job search resources.
• Demonstrated computer proficiency, including working knowledge of Microsoft Windows programs, electronic mail, and list-servs, and online resources and systems.
Required Education and/or Experience
• Bachelor's Degree with 2 years of professional experience.
OR
• High School Diploma (or Equivalent) with 8 years of professional experience.
Preferred Qualifications
• Juris Doctor (JD) Degree.
• 2 years of professional experience in the private sector setting.
